Description

The Deltaflexiviridae family consists of a group of plant-pathogenic viruses characterized by a single-stranded (+)RNA genome and filamentous virions. These pathogens are obligate intracellular parasites that hijack the host cell machinery for replication, leading to systemic infection throughout the plant tissues.

These viruses affect a wide range of agricultural, ornamental, and fruit crops. They are frequently identified in berry crops, such as strawberries, as well as various bulbous plants and vegetable crops, often causing either latent infections or severe outbreaks that impact plant physiology significantly.

Symptoms of infection vary depending on the host species and environmental conditions. Common manifestations include mosaic leaf patterns, leaf deformation, chlorotic spotting or striping, and general stunted growth. In many instances, the virus may remain latent for extended periods without producing obvious visual signs.

The primary modes of Deltaflexiviridae transmission include vegetative propagation using infected planting material and the activity of insect vectors, such as aphids, thrips, or nematodes. Conditions that promote the density of these vectors often correlate with the rapid spread of the virus within commercial fields.

Effective management of this viral family relies heavily on preventative measures, as there are no chemical treatments available to cure systemic viral infections. The strategy includes using certified virus-free propagation materials, implementing strict vector control programs, roguing infected plants, and maintaining high phytosanitary standards in field management.
